About Business Law in Ghana

Business law in Ghana governs how businesses operate within the country. It covers a wide range of legal issues such as contract law, taxation, employment law, intellectual property rights, and more. Understanding and abiding by these laws is crucial for the success of any business in Ghana.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

There are several situations where you may need the services of a lawyer for your business in Ghana. Some common reasons include drafting and reviewing contracts, resolving disputes with employees or business partners, ensuring compliance with local laws and regulations, and handling legal issues related to intellectual property rights.

Local Laws Overview

Key aspects of local laws relevant to business in Ghana include the Companies Act, Labor Act, Income Tax Act, and the Intellectual Property Act. These laws govern various aspects of business operations, including company formation, labor relations, taxation, and protection of intellectual property rights.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What are the requirements for registering a business in Ghana?

In Ghana, businesses can be registered as sole proprietorships, partnerships, or companies. The specific requirements for registration vary depending on the type of business entity you choose.

2. How can I protect my intellectual property rights in Ghana?

You can protect your intellectual property rights in Ghana by registering your trademarks, patents, and copyrights with the Ghana Intellectual Property Office.

3. What are the labor laws in Ghana regarding employee rights?

The Labor Act in Ghana sets out the rights and obligations of both employers and employees. It covers areas such as minimum wage, working hours, leave entitlements, and termination of employment.

4. How can I resolve a business dispute in Ghana?

Business disputes in Ghana can be resolved through negotiation, mediation, or litigation. It is advisable to seek legal advice from a lawyer to determine the best course of action.

5. Are there any tax incentives for businesses in Ghana?

Yes, the Ghanaian government offers various tax incentives to attract investment and promote economic growth. These incentives include tax holidays, tax credits, and exemptions for certain industries.

6. What are the consequences of non-compliance with local laws in Ghana?

Non-compliance with local laws in Ghana can result in fines, penalties, and legal action against your business. It is important to stay informed and ensure compliance with all applicable laws and regulations.

7. How can I protect my business interests when entering into a contract in Ghana?

You can protect your business interests by seeking legal advice before entering into any contract. A lawyer can review the terms and conditions of the contract to ensure that your rights are protected.

8. What is the process for resolving a business-related dispute through arbitration in Ghana?

Arbitration is a common method for resolving business disputes in Ghana. The process involves appointing a neutral arbitrator to hear the case and make a binding decision. It is important to ensure that the arbitration agreement is legally enforceable.

9. How can I ensure compliance with tax laws in Ghana?

To ensure compliance with tax laws in Ghana, it is advisable to keep accurate financial records, file tax returns on time, and seek advice from a tax professional to navigate the complexities of the tax system.

10. What government bodies oversee business activities in Ghana?

Key government bodies that oversee business activities in Ghana include the Registrar General's Department, Ghana Revenue Authority, Ghana Investment Promotion Centre, and the Ghana Standards Authority.
